Webb1 jan. 1995 · The self excited cutting system becomes unstable, and chatter vibrations grow until the tool jumps out of the cut or breaks under the excessive cutting forces. Thus, the chat- ter vibrations continue to be the major limiting factor in increasing the metal removal rates of the machine tools. WebbMachining instability in the form of violent vibrations or chatter is a physical process characterized by extreme cutting force at the cutting point. The process has very negative impact on machine integrity, tool life, surface quality and dimensional accuracy. Thus it could significantly compromise productivity and manufacturing quality.
